Skip to content

bpmn-server / ILogger

Interface: ILogger#

A logging tool to take various message for monitoring and debugging

it can also keep the message in memory till saved later through saveToFile msgs can be cleared by the clean method

Implemented by#

Table of contents#

Methods#

Methods#

setOptions#

setOptions(«destructured»): void

Parameters#

Name Type
«destructured» Object
› toConsole any
› toFile any
› callback any

Returns#

void

Defined in#

interfaces/common.ts:58


clear#

clear(): void

Returns#

void

Defined in#

interfaces/common.ts:63


get#

get(): any[]

Returns#

any[]

Defined in#

interfaces/common.ts:64


debug#

debug(...message): void

Parameters#

Name Type
...message any

Returns#

void

Defined in#

interfaces/common.ts:65


warn#

warn(...message): void

Parameters#

Name Type
...message any

Returns#

void

Defined in#

interfaces/common.ts:66


log#

log(...message): void

Parameters#

Name Type
...message any

Returns#

void

Defined in#

interfaces/common.ts:67


error#

error(err): void

Parameters#

Name Type
err any

Returns#

void

Defined in#

interfaces/common.ts:68


reportError#

reportError(err): void

Parameters#

Name Type
err any

Returns#

void

Defined in#

interfaces/common.ts:69


save#

save(filename): Promise\<void>

Parameters#

Name Type
filename any

Returns#

Promise\<void>

Defined in#

interfaces/common.ts:70